Output 63fa8d4da0d27c09131e8087c8603c1344a3ec85449a306d12f7db2e5022eb60:0

value
96266128
script pubkey
OP_0 OP_PUSHBYTES_20 d86ae3d50e6374879a441f254682e148514b9553
address
bc1qmp4w84gwvd6g0xjyruj5dqhpfpg5h92nejfczn
transaction
63fa8d4da0d27c09131e8087c8603c1344a3ec85449a306d12f7db2e5022eb60